October 2011 Certified Public Accountant (Cpa) Licensure Examination

A graduate of the Ateneo de Naga topped the licensure examination for certified public accountants (CPA), the Professional Regulation Commission (PRC) announced yesterday. Jerome Austria topped the licensure exam with a grade of 94 percent, followed by Carlos Yu Jr. of the University of the Philippines (UP)-Diliman who obtained a grade of 93.43 percent. PRC said only 4,066 out of 8,525 accounting graduates who took the examination passed. The licensure test was held the other day in Manila, Baguio, Cagayan de Oro, Cebu, Davao, Iloilo and Legaspi. Placing third in the list of topnotchers is Ronnel Mag-isa of UP-Diliman with a score of 93.29 percent. Ever Joy Ferrer, of University of Saint La Salle, and Ronnel Nuñez of Bicol University shared fourth spot with a score of 93 percent. Arch Sanchez of University of Caloocan City placed fifth with a grade of 92.86 percent, followed by Abraham Jose Apit of Holy Name University, Jillian Kristin Deveza of De La Salle University-Lipa, and Elfin Kenneth Puentespina of Ateneo de Davao in sixth place with a score of 92.71 percent.

In seventh place was Jerwin Tubay of Dr. Filemon Aguilar Memorial College with a grade of 92.57 percent, while Chico Arellano of University of the East ranked eighth with a score of 92.43 percent.

Mohammad Muariff Balang of Mindanao State University and Nathalie Laoof the University of Santo Tomas (UST) placed ninth with a grade of 92.14 percent.

Placing tenth with a score of 92.14 percent are Janine Sy, Jenine Tan, and Eunice Valera of UST; Paul Jordan Deblois and Melissa Muñoz of UP Diliman; Rien Ceasar Soliman and Bryan Trinidad of Far Eastern University; and Neil Andrew Yanson of University of St. La Salle.

Registration for the issuance of Professional identification card and Certificate of Registration will start on Oct. 24. The date and venue for the oath taking ceremony for successful examinees will be announced later.
